Bronchopneumonia usually has an acute onset, with obvious infection symptoms such as fever. After antibacterial treatment, the symptoms disappear quickly and the lung lesions are absorbed quickly. However, if the inflammation is absorbed slowly or recurs repeatedly, a thorough examination should be performed.

Pneumonia is an infectious disease that can be cured with antibiotics and other treatments. What are the differences between lung cancer and pneumonia? If pneumonia recurs in one part of the body, we should be alert to lung cancer.

What are the differences between lung cancer and pneumonia? Lung cancer is a malignant tumor of the lungs, which usually manifests as a lung mass. However, if the mass is very small, it may not be detected by imaging examination. If there is a foreign body or tumor blocking any bronchus, even if it is not completely blocked, it will cause inflammation of local lung tissue, that is, pneumonia. If pneumonia occurs repeatedly in one part, you should be alert to whether it is lung cancer.

What is the difference between lung cancer and pneumonia? If you have a cough or repeated pneumonia in the same area, a fiberoptic bronchoscopy is strongly recommended to detect lung tumors at an early stage.
